Output 84db5cef754758134842196b3a7f5ac7203eacc3f7a36ad5af1fc398c83b4c84:1

value
640263040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96c0130ceea7cee77a08124bd70ba8ad7fad009b OP_EQUAL
address
3FS7Nt9gsSU6hdVndfqrTtrUkNcXu6PGzM
transaction
84db5cef754758134842196b3a7f5ac7203eacc3f7a36ad5af1fc398c83b4c84
confirmations
389651
spent
true